When a woman is diagnosed with postpartum depression, what is one of the main concerns?
She may have outbursts of anger
She may harm her infant
She may lose interest in her husband
She may neglect her hygiene
The Correct Answer is B
A. She may have outbursts of anger: Possible but not the primary concern.
B. She may harm her infant: Correct. Postpartum depression can lead to severe thoughts of harming oneself or the baby, requiring immediate medical intervention.
C. She may lose interest in her husband: While possible, it is not the primary safety concern.
D. She may neglect her hygiene: This can occur but is not the most immediate concern compared to potential harm to the infant.
